KENAI, Alaska (AP) – Two women found shot to death at a Kenai home were a mother and daughter.

The Peninsula Clarion reports Kenai police identified the women killed as 60-year-old Rachelle Armstrong and 39-year-old Lisa Rutzebeck.

Police early Sunday morning responded to reports of a shooting at the home on the city’s north side. The home is near Wildwood Correctional Complex.

Police said a suspect had left the scene.

The suspect was described as a heavy-set black man wearing a gray hoodie and orange cap who should be considered armed and dangerous.

Police said there appeared to be “some association” between the suspect and victims.

The women’s bodies were transferred to the State Medical Examiner’s Office for an autopsy.
